What they do

A Finisher, Polisher, or Buffer cleans, sands and polishes materials such as wood, stone, plastic, or metal used in manufacturing processes. Performs finishing and polishing done at the final stages of production to prepare goods for consumers.

Job Description

Job Duties Assist with powder coating chimney parts and related components. Prepare parts for coating by cleaning, masking, hanging, and inspecting them. Learn proper powder coating spray techniques and equipment operation. Load and unload parts and racks. Inspect finished parts for proper coverage and quality. Maintain a clean and organized work area. Follow safety procedures and instructions. Assist other production team members as needed. Basic Requirements No previous powder coating experience required — training will be provided. Reliable and punctual. Willing to learn and follow instructions. Able to work in a production/industrial environment. Able to stand for extended periods. Able to lift, move, and handle racks weighing approximately 30 lbs. Good attention to detail. Able to work as part of a team. Must be willing to wear required safety equipment and follow workplace safety procedures. Preferred, But Not Required Previous manufacturing or warehouse experience. Experience with painting, auto body, metal work, or other hands-on work. Familiarity with hand tools or production equipment.
